Transaction 7514af826b59316bada8232542c4544f4866495f162382140e787b5707ef9e00
1 Input
2 Outputs
- 7514af826b59316bada8232542c4544f4866495f162382140e787b5707ef9e00:0
- 7514af826b59316bada8232542c4544f4866495f162382140e787b5707ef9e00:1
value 9857377
address 2N8gRzpF1ESEozgrhEmA1dUcAfysjQgFGSq
value 10000000
address 2N6Hv5LYN1Xy9GmfBsC2G2iuWQEQvWv5csu